Microsoft teams up on content management

Microsoft and software partner Interwoven have agreed to join forces on product integration, research and development, and sales and marketing.
The partnership, announced on Thursday, is aimed at law firms and other professional-services companies that have complex document and records management requirements.
Interwoven, based in Sunnyvale, Calif., specializes in systems for creating, sharing and archiving documents, e-mail and other business records. Rivals include Stellent, OpenText and EMC, which bolstered its position with the purchase last year of Documentum.
